About The Position

Shift: PRN – Schedule based on college needs, course offerings, and instructor availability. The Adjunct Faculty member provides educational leadership and fosters a supportive, inclusive, and high-quality learning environment for a diverse student population. In collaboration with College leadership, the faculty member plans, organizes, implements, and evaluates didactic, laboratory, and clinical learning experiences as assigned, consistent with the vision, mission, values, and learning domains of Trinity College of Nursing. In alignment with the College’s mission, faculty are encouraged to incorporate innovative, evidence-based teaching and learning strategies that promote critical thinking, clinical judgment, and professional role development. Adjunct faculty play a vital role in preparing compassionate, competent, and practice-ready healthcare professionals who are committed to improving the health and well-being of individuals, families, and communities. Requirements

  • Education: Bachelor's degree in Radiography
  • Experience: 2 Years Clincal Practice
  • Licenses/Certifications: Radiologic Technologist License in Both Iowa and Illinors or Eligible.
  • CPR apon hire.

Nice To Haves

  • Education: Masters in Higher Education or Equivalent.
  • Experience: Previous Teaching Experience

Responsibilities

  • Demonstrates ability to meet business needs of department with regular, reliable attendance
  • Employee maintains current licenses and/or certifications required for the position.
  • Practices and reflects knowledge of HIPAA, TJC, DNV, OSHA, FERPA, TITLE IX, and other federal/state regulatory agencies guiding higher education and healthcare.
  • Completes all annual education and competency requirements within the calendar year.
  • Is knowledgeable of College, hospital, and department compliance requirements commensurate with position (Title IV, Title IX, Campus Violence).
  • Brings any questions or concerns regarding compliance to the immediate attention of supervisor.
  • Takes appropriate action on concerns reported by department staff related to compliance.
